Neanura growae
Christiansen & Bellinger, 1980
Neanura growae is a of described by Christiansen & Bellinger in 1980. It is currently classified within the Neanuridae, though some taxonomic sources list it as a synonym under the Metanura. The species has been rarely documented, with only three observations recorded on iNaturalist. Like other members of Poduromorpha, it is a small, soil-dwelling hexapod.

Taxonomic Uncertainty
The shows conflicting generic placement between sources: GBIF treats Neanura growae as a synonym of Metanura growae, while iNaturalist retains it under Neanura. This reflects ongoing taxonomic revision within the Neanuridae.
Data Scarcity
Very few documented observations exist for this , limiting ecological and biological knowledge.
